Toggle light
Add to favorite
The Sons of Saint Louis

The Sons of Saint Louis

5.1 108 min
n/a
Country:
Released:2020-02-21
Year:
Tags:

Watch The Sons of Saint Louis Online Free,

The Sons of Saint Louis Online Free,

Where to watch The Sons of Saint Louis,

The Sons of Saint Louis movie free online,

The Sons of Saint Louis free online

Comment